LOMAZO – Directa Plus has published its trading update for 2017, reporting a doubling of revenues from sales of graphene-based products in the second half of the year, equalling a revenue of €900,000.

In September last year, the company entered into a Joint Development Agreement with Alfredo Grassi to assess the benefits of incorporating Directa Plus’ graphene into their workwear products, which was finalized with a €0.6m contract for the supply of Graphene Plus materials. The company claims the Alfredo Grassi deal represents the largest amount of textile material to be treated with graphene nanoplatelets by any company to date.
